26 / 59 page ![]() Copyright © Bridgetek Pte Ltd 26 BT817/8 Advanced Embedded Video Engine Datasheet Version 1.1 Document No.: BRT_000302 Clearance No.: BRT#154 REG_DITHER enables colour dither. To improve image quality, the graphics engine applies a 2x2 color dither matrix to output pixels. This option improves the half-tone appearance on displays, even on 1- bit displays. Note that the dither function is not applicable to 2X mode (REG_PCLK_2X=1). REG_OUTBITS gives the bit width of each colour channel. The default is 8/8/8 bits for each R/G/B colour, giving total colour depth of 16,777,216 colours. A lower value means fewer bits are output for that colour channel, allowing dithering on lower precision LCD displays. A typical lower precision LCD has 6/6/6 bits for each R/G/B colour, giving total colour depth of 262,144 colours. For 6/6/6 bits configuration, pins R2-R7, G2-G7 and B2-B7 will be used, while pins R0,R1,G0,G1,B0,B1 can be left un-connected. REG_SWIZZLE controls the arrangement of the output colour pins, to help PCB routing with different LCD panel arrangements. Bit 0 of the register causes the order of bits in each colour channel to be reversed. Bits 1-3 control the RGB order. Setting Bit 1 causes R and B channels to be swapped. Setting Bit 3 allows rotation to be enabled. If Bit 3 is set, then (R, G, B) is rotated right if bit 2 is one, or left if bit 2 is zero. REG_SWIZZLE RGB PINS b3 b2 b1 b0 R7, R6, R5, R4, R3, R2, R1, R0 G7, G6, G5, G4, G3, G2, G1, G0 B7, B6, B5, B4, B3, B2, B1, B0 0 X 0 0 R[7:0] G[7:0] B[7:0] 0 X 0 1 R[0:7] G[0:7] B[0:7] 0 X 1 0 B[7:0] G[7:0] R[7:0] 0 X 1 1 B[0:7] G[0:7] R[0:7] 1 0 0 0 B[7:0] R[7:0] G[7:0] 1 0 0 1 B[0:7] R[0:7] G[0:7] 1 0 1 0 G[7:0] R[7:0] B[7:0] 1 0 1 1 G[0:7] R[0:7] B[0:7] 1 1 0 0 G[7:0] B[7:0] R[7:0] 1 1 0 1 G[0:7] B[0:7] R[0:7] 1 1 1 0 R[7:0] B[7:0] G[7:0] 1 1 1 1 R[0:7] B[0:7] G[0:7] Table 4-13 REG_SWIZZLE RGB Pins Mapping REG_HCYCLE, REG_HSIZE, REG_HOFFSET, REG_HSYNC0 and REG_HSYNC1 define the LCD horizontal timings. Each register has 12 bits to allow programmable range of 0-4095 PCLK cycles. REG_VCYCLE, REG_VSIZE, REG_VOFFSET, REG_VSYNC0 and REG_VSYNC1 define the LCD vertical timings. Each register has 12 bits to allow a programmable range of 0-4095 lines. Register Display Parameter Description REG_HCYCLE TH Total length of line (visible and non-visible) (in PCLKs) REG_HSIZE THD Length of visible part of line (in PCLKs) REG_HOFFSET THF + THP + THB Length of non-visible part of line. Must be < TH - THD (in PCLK cycles) REG_HSYNC0 THF Horizontal Front Porch (in PCLK cycles) REG_HSYNC1 THF + THP Horizontal Front Porch plus Hsync Pulse width (in PCLK cycles) REG_VCYCLE TV Total number of lines (visible and non-visible) (in lines) REG_VSIZE TVD Number of visible lines (in lines) REG_VOFFSET TVF + TVP + TVB Number of non-visible lines. Must be < TV - TVD (in lines) REG_VSYNC0 TVF Vertical Front Porch (in lines) REG_VSYNC1 TVF + TVP Vertical Front Porch plus Vsync Pulse width (in lines) Table 4-14 Registers for RGB Horizontal and Vertical Timings |
